C语言小数乘以整数后得到的结果是小数。特别注意的是,如果是整数乘以小数,那么得到的是仍然是小数,这是由C语言运算的类型的向下兼容性级决定的,两个数据做运。
C语言中小数取整二种方法: 1.在C语言应用程序直接赋值给整数变量。如: int i = 2.5; 或 i = (int) 2.5; 这种方法采用的是舍去小数部分 2在C语言应用程序中的。
在C语言中,取实数的整数部分可以使用强制类型转换的方式将实数转换成整型数据类型。例如,若要取实数a的整数部分,则可以使用(int)a的方式。而取实数的小数部分。
先乘以100,使前2位小数变成整数,+0.5;取整,就是四舍五入的意思.你自己在草稿纸上琢磨一下吧.除以100;还原为原来的值.这是C语言的固定习惯用法. 先。
把小数化成分数算20*0.0001=20*(1/10000)=1/500=0.002
向上取整。例如:int 7.4结果取7. 向上取整。例如:int 7.4结果取7.
printf("%.nlf",value); //表示保留n位小数。 printf("%m.nlf",value); //表示控制宽度为m,保留n为小数,靠右对。
有一个非常巧妙的方法,就是将用户输入的数强转为整型,然后和数本身做比较,如果不相等说明输入的是小数!例子程序如下:#include 有一个非常巧妙的方法,就是将用。
如果只是为了去掉小数点那就用强制类型转换即inta=int(1.52)则a的结果为1如果是要进行四舍五入的话可用inta=int(1.52+0.5)嘿嘿至于为什么加0.5嘛很容易自己分。
小数乘整数的计算方法步骤如下: 计算小数乘法先按整数乘法的法则算出积,再看因数中一共有几位小数,就从积内的右边数在容出几位,点上小数点。在运算中,乘得。
回顶部 |